Conventional Roots



Regular Danish meals is grounded in simplicity, resourcefulness, and a robust relationship for the seasons. For hundreds of years, Denmark’s chilly local weather and rural Life style formed the way in which men and women cooked and ate. Foods had to be filling, simple, and produced with elements which were available or simple to protect.

Among the cornerstones of standard Danish Delicacies is rugbrød, a dense, bitter rye bread that serves as the base For a lot of meals, Particularly smørrebrød, or open-faced sandwiches. These are usually topped with combos of pickled herring, liver pâté, boiled eggs, roast beef, and remoulade. Every layer is meticulously put, often with focus to style, shade, and texture.

Meat and potatoes sort another central A part of the Danish diet. Dishes like frikadeller (pan-fried meatballs), flæskesteg (roast pork with crispy skin), and stegt flæsk med persillesovs (fried pork belly with parsley sauce) are national favorites. Stews, soups, and porridges—including gule ærter (split pea soup) or øllebrød (a porridge made out of rye bread and beer)—mirror the place’s frugal utilization of leftovers and primary pantry staples.

Thanks to extensive winters, preservation was essential. Pickling, curing, and smoking allowed Danes to retail store fish and meat for months. Pickled cucumbers, pink cabbage, and herring remain prevalent on meal tables currently.

Dairy products and solutions like cheese and butter are common and greatly eaten. Seasonal substances for instance root greens, apples, and berries shaped several dishes, specifically in desserts like æblekage (apple cake) or risalamande (rice pudding with cherry sauce), a Xmas staple.

Eventually, classic Danish foodstuff just isn't flashy or overly complex. It’s honest, hearty, and built to convey comfort and ease—ideal for the extended, cold times that when described Substantially of daily life in Denmark.

The Increase of latest Nordic Cuisine



Inside the early 2000s, Danish foodstuff tradition underwent a metamorphosis Together with the beginning of the New Nordic Cuisine movement. It was more than simply a development—it absolutely was a culinary revolution. Cooks and meals thinkers came together to rethink what Scandinavian food could be, with a focus on purity, simplicity, and sustainability.

The turning issue arrived in 2004 when Danish chef René Redzepi and food items entrepreneur Claus Meyer co-Launched the restaurant Noma in Copenhagen. Its philosophy? Use only components in the Nordic region. That intended no olive oil, no lemons, no tropical spices. As a substitute, chefs turned to nearby sea buckthorn, foraged mushrooms, herbs, and ancient grains. Redzepi's creativity and commitment to area sourcing acquired Noma several awards and international recognition. It redefined fine eating in Denmark and motivated eating get more info places across the location.

New Nordic Cuisine emphasizes the importance of recognizing the place your meals emanates from. It is really about reconnecting Along with the land and its organic rhythm. Wild herbs, seasonal veggies, fermented foods, and organic meat are central. The cooking model could be minimalist, but it's rooted in deep regard for ingredients and mother nature.

This movement also aided raise recognition of foods ethics in Denmark. Farmers, fishers, and foragers began attaining focus for sustainable tactics. Neighborhood marketplaces grew. College cafeterias and general public kitchens even began adopting healthier, fresher menus influenced by New Nordic beliefs.

Even though traditional Danish dishes even now prosper, the rise of recent Nordic Cuisine has presented the state a modern id on the global foods phase. It brought delight to area foods lifestyle and helped merge age-outdated methods with new creativeness. Today, no matter if you’re dining in the fine restaurant or browsing at a farmers industry, the effects of New Nordic pondering is a snap to determine—and style.
